What is Skimming in Reading?

Skimming in reading is a speed-reading technique where you quickly glance over a text to grasp the main idea without reading every word. If you are wondering what’s skimming in reading, it is essentially a shortcut to comprehension. When skimming we read to find the core message, overarching theme, or main point, bypassing the intricate details and filler content.

How Skimming is Different from Scanning

Understanding what skimming and scanning are requires looking at your end goal. Scanning means looking for a specific fact, keyword, or number—like searching for a name in a phone book. How skimming is different from scanning is that skimming involves looking for the overall theme rather than an isolated fact. You skim to understand the story; you scan to find a specific detail.

Why Skimming is a Useful Reading Strategy

Why skimming is important in reading comes down to efficiency. It saves you massive amounts of time and improves your basic comprehension of large texts. When skimming a chapter you should look closely at headings, first sentences of paragraphs, and bullet points to absorb the structure. However, it is important to know when skimming is not required. You should never skim legal documents, detailed assembly instructions, or complex contracts where every single word carries weight.

How to Skim for Gist

The skimming for gist meaning refers to extracting the general essence or “feel” of the text. If you want to know how to skimming reading effectively, follow these core steps:

  • Read the title and the introduction paragraph fully.
  • Read all the subheadings to understand the text’s structure.
  • Read the first sentence of every major paragraph, as this usually contains the core argument.
  • Look for bolded words, bulleted lists, and charts.
  • Read the final conclusion paragraph completely.

What is Skimming in Construction?

Definition: Skimming in construction is the process of applying a thin layer of finishing plaster or joint compound to a wall or ceiling to create a perfectly smooth surface for painting.

If you are wondering what’s skimming walls or skimming for ceiling, it is the final cosmetic step in modern 2026 home renovations. Before you can paint a room and achieve a flawless finish, the surface must be skimmed to hide imperfections, joints, and old textures.

Skimming Walls vs. Plastering

🧱 Plastering

Building the base layer. It is thicker, structural, and applied directly to raw brick or blockwork.

✨ Skimming

The finishing technique. It is a thin topcoat applied over existing plaster or plasterboard.

Is skimming the same as plastering? No. Plastering builds the wall, while skimming finishes it. Many people ask, is skimming cheaper than plastering? Yes, because it requires less material and time. Is skimming necessary? If you are dealing with plasterboard without skimming, you will see the joints. Skimming walls without plastering is entirely possible if the underlying wall is structurally sound but cosmetically rough.

Tools Needed: Skimming Blade, Mesh, and Rollers

Whether you are skimming for drywall or skimming for plasterboard, you need the right tools for a 2026 renovation. Here is what you need:

Skimming Blade
A wide, flat tool used to smooth out the compound effortlessly.
Skimming with Mesh
Using fiberglass mesh tape over joints to prevent future cracking.
Skimming with Roller
A modern technique where watered-down compound is rolled onto the wall before being smoothed flat.

Popular materials today include skimming with joint compound, skimming with easyfill, skimming with toupret, skimming with rhinolite, and traditional skimming with lime plaster for historic homes.

How to Skim Walls and Ceilings for Beginners

Is skimming a wall easy? It takes practice, but the roller method has made it much more accessible. Is skimming a ceiling messy? Yes, gravity works against you. Cover your floors with heavy-duty tarps. On average, how much skimming per square meter costs will depend on your local 2026 labor rates, but doing it yourself saves significant money.

Step-by-Step Skimming Process

  1. Prep Work: Clean the walls. Begin by skimming with filler for cracks and applying mesh tape over any joints.
  2. Mix: Prepare your joint compound or plaster until it has the consistency of thick frosting.
  3. Apply: If skimming a ceiling without plastering, use a thick nap roller to apply the compound evenly.
  4. Smooth: Take your skimming blade and pull it lightly across the surface to flatten the compound.
  5. Sand: Once dry, lightly sand any ridges before painting.

Why Does Skimming Crack?

When skimming for painting, nothing is more frustrating than cracks. Skimming cracks usually occur because the plaster dried too fast, the room was too hot, or there is structural movement in the building. To prevent this, always use mesh tape on joints and avoid using heaters to speed up the drying process.

What is Skimming Pricing Strategy in Business?

Definition: Skimming pricing is a marketing and business strategy where a company charges the highest initial price that customers will pay and then lowers it over time.

If you are asking what’s skimming pricing or what’s skimming in marketing, it is all about maximizing early revenue. The skimming pricing definition revolves around capturing the “early adopters” who are willing to pay a premium for new technology or exclusive products before the price drops to attract more price-sensitive consumers.

Skimming Pricing Definition and Examples

A classic skimming price strategy example in 2026 is the launch of a new flagship smartphone or VR headset. Tech companies release the product at $1,200 to capture eager enthusiasts. Six months later, the price drops to $999, and a year later, it falls to $799. This skimming price policy ensures the company extracts the maximum possible profit from different tiers of buyers.

When is Skimming Pricing Used?

When is skimming pricing an effective strategy? It works best when there is high demand, low initial competition, and a perception of premium quality. Why use skimming pricing strategy? Businesses use it primarily to quickly recover heavy Research and Development (R&D) costs and to establish a high-end, luxury brand image right out of the gate.

What is a Skimming Device in Security?

Definition: A skimming device is an illegal card reader attached to real payment terminals to steal credit card information.

What does skimming mean in the financial world? It is a malicious form of theft. Criminals place these hidden devices over ATM slots or gas station pumps. When you insert your card, the device reads and stores your magnetic strip data. When learning about this, it is crucial to also educate yourself on other digital scams to watch out for as financial fraud becomes more sophisticated in 2026.

Is Skimming Illegal?

Yes, skimming is strictly illegal. It constitutes credit card fraud and identity theft. Law enforcement agencies worldwide actively hunt down skimming rings, and being caught installing or using these devices carries severe felony charges and heavy prison sentences.

Credit Card Skimming Protection

To ensure proper skimming protection credit card safety, always wiggle the card reader before inserting your card; if it is loose, do not use it. Opt for tap-to-pay (contactless) transactions, as these do not use the magnetic strip that skimmers rely on. What is skim_without_charts() in R?

In data science, `skim_without_charts()` is a function in the R programming language, specifically found within the `skimr` package. If you are looking for a skim without charts r or skim_without_charts () in r example, this function is used to summarize data frames quickly by providing statistics (like mean and missing values) without generating the inline histograms, making the console output cleaner. This is a staple of the skim without charts package workflows.

What does skimming a head gasket mean for a car?

Skimming for car engines refers to the machining process of shaving a microscopic layer off the engine’s cylinder head. This ensures the metal surface is perfectly flat before installing a new head gasket. If you are wondering how much skimming head gasket costs, it generally ranges from $50 to $150 at a machine shop in 2026, excluding the labor to remove the engine parts.

Are skimming and skipping stones the same thing?

Yes, in a recreational context, skimming or skipping stones refers to the exact same activity. It is the act of throwing a flat stone across a body of water at such an angle that it bounces (or skims) off the surface tension multiple times before sinking.

How do pool skimmers work without pumps?

A skimmer without pump, skimmer without sump, or skimmer without holes usually refers to a manual or passive skimming system. These rely on water’s surface tension, natural currents, or manual labor (like pushing a net) to collect leaves and debris from the top of the pool, rather than using an electric suction pump.
